Barcelona 'identify Marcus Rashford as summer target'

A report claims that Manchester United striker Marcus Rashford could be on Barcelona's wishlist ahead of the summer transfer window.

Barcelona have reportedly identified Marcus Rashford as a summer target and will join Real Madrid in the race to sign the Manchester United striker.

The England international has thrived since Ole Gunnar Solskjaer replaced Jose Mourinho at Old Trafford two months ago, playing a direct part in eight goals in 12 matches.

Rashford was linked with a move to Madrid earlier this season, but more recent reports have indicated that the 21-year-old is to sign a bumper new contract at Old Trafford.

According to Mundo Deportivo, however, the Red Devils' hopes of tying him down could become a little more difficult as Barcelona have shown an interest.

The Spanish champions are said to be huge fans of Rashford, though they fear that United will not sell for anything less than €100m (£86m) as he has no release clause in his contract.

Should the United academy product fail to agree fresh terms, though, he will have just a year to run on his existing deal and Barcelona may be able to negotiate a better price.

Barca are also believed to be in the running to sign Celta Vigo's Maxi Gomez as they seek a replacement for the ageing Luis Suarez.
